Q)You are going to movies Friday night. which of the theaters will cost the least, if you intend to have soda and popcorn?

    Theater A Theater B  Theater C

Adults $6.25   $7.25       $5.25

Children  $3.50   $3.75       $4.25

Soda $2.00   $2.00        $2.50

Popcorn $2.50   $2.00        $2.50

Answer:

Theater B will cost less.

Step-by-step explanation:

The question here does not tell how many adults and children are going so we will only calculate the price for soda and popcorn for the theaters above.

For Theater A:-

$2.00 + $2.50 = $4.5

For Theater B:-

$2.00 + $2.00 = $4

For Theater C:-

$2.50 + $2.50 = $5

Hence Theater B will cost less.
